S2 steel is a shock-resisting tool steel that offers higher hardness and toughness than standard carbon steel, preventing the tips from stripping or breaking under high torque.

pH2 is the industry standard for a wide variety of screws, including drywall screws, chipboard screws, and general-purpose construction fasteners.
Store them in the provided organized case to prevent corrosion and avoid using bits on screws that are significantly smaller than the pH2 size to prevent tip wear.
